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/spring/13.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
spring安全性将安全页面重定向到其主机,而不是zuul主机_Spring_Spring Boot_Spring Security_Netflix Zuul_Spring Cloud Netflix - Fatal编程技术网

spring安全性将安全页面重定向到其主机,而不是zuul主机

spring安全性将安全页面重定向到其主机,而不是zuul主机,spring,spring-boot,spring-security,netflix-zuul,spring-cloud-netflix,Spring,Spring Boot,Spring Security,Netflix Zuul,Spring Cloud Netflix,我有两个应用程序zuul和uaa uaa将身份验证页面重定向到自己的域,而不是代理uaa的zuul域 例如,当我输入revotubezuul.cfapps.io/uaa/home时,它会将我重定向到revotubeauth.cfapps.io/uaa/signin。这是uaa服务本身,我希望它重定向到revotubezuul.cfapps.io/uaa/signin 我在本地主机上运行时没有遇到这个问题。它仅在部署到关键云上时发生 示例代码 任何想法!如何解决这个问题?我和你有同样的问题。在我的

我有两个应用程序zuul和uaa

uaa将身份验证页面重定向到自己的域,而不是代理uaa的zuul域

例如,当我输入
revotubezuul.cfapps.io/uaa/home
时,它会将我重定向到
revotubeauth.cfapps.io/uaa/signin
。这是uaa服务本身,我希望它重定向到
revotubezuul.cfapps.io/uaa/signin

我在本地主机上运行时没有遇到这个问题。它仅在部署到关键云上时发生

示例代码


任何想法!如何解决这个问题?

我和你有同样的问题。在我的spring安全配置中。使用像这样的“defaultSuccessUrl”,成功验证后,它将转到“localhost:8080/login/success”

.defaultSuccessUrl(“/login/success”)

所以我就改成

.defaultSuccessUrl(“/login/success”)


这对我很管用。

我和你有同样的问题。在我的spring安全配置中。使用像这样的“defaultSuccessUrl”,成功验证后,它将转到“localhost:8080/login/success”

.defaultSuccessUrl(“/login/success”)

所以我就改成

.defaultSuccessUrl(“/login/success”)

它对我有用